Output 64bdc352523c6a589bd606b67f8f95d6a8071e3d4d8a840965ebcf9017562231:0

value
998094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c42db4f8163a0dbcd7ae285ab86ef3603f89e7e4 OP_EQUALVERIFY OP_CHECKSIG
address
1JtJCNVdS9Woy1eTUtacrUiXybeS9FyQi2
transaction
64bdc352523c6a589bd606b67f8f95d6a8071e3d4d8a840965ebcf9017562231
spent
true